发明名称 |
一种防止计算机病毒的方法及装置 |
摘要 |
本发明提供了一种防止计算机病毒的方法,该方法包括步骤:建立包含未感染病毒的应用程序文件信息的原始信息文件;当应用程序文件请求运行时,提取该应用程序文件的信息生成新的信息文件;比较新旧信息文件,并根据比较结果控制该应用程序文件运行。本发明还提供了一种实现上述方法的装置,该装置包括:控制装置、检测装置和信息生成装置,当有应用程序文件请求运行时,由控制装置控制检测装置调动信息生成装置完成对该程序文件是否已被改变的检测,并根据检测结果控制该应用程序文件的运行。利用本发明,可以有效地控制通过感染计算机应用程序的程序文件进行传播的病毒,无须频繁升级,尤其是对还未发现的新病毒起到了很好的防护作用,简单有效。 |
申请公布号 |
CN1329828C |
申请公布日期 |
2007.08.01 |
申请号 |
CN03143793.1 |
申请日期 |
2003.08.06 |
申请人 |
华为技术有限公司 |
发明人 |
李刚;夏泉源 |
分类号 |
G06F11/00(2006.01);G06F11/08(2006.01) |
主分类号 |
G06F11/00(2006.01) |
代理机构 |
北京凯特来知识产权代理有限公司 |
代理人 |
郑立明 |
主权项 |
1、一种防止计算机病毒的方法,其特征在于,所述方法包括步骤:建立包含未感染病毒的应用程序文件信息的原始信息文件;当所述应用程序文件请求运行时,提取所述应用程序文件的信息,以生成新的信息文件;判断所述新的信息文件和所述原始信息文件是否相同;如果相同,则表明所述应用程序文件正常,正常启动所述应用程序文件;如果不相同,则表明所述应用程序文件有可能感染病毒,禁止启动所述应用程序文件运行。 |
地址 |
518129广东省深圳市龙岗区坂田华为总部办公楼 |